HC Deb 23 November 1994 vol 250 c212W
Mr. Ainger

To ask the Secretary of State for Wales what has been the cost of survey work for the proposed Redberth-Sagerton bypass in each year since 1972; and what is his best estimate of the cost in this and subsequent years.

Mr. Gwilym Jones

Expenditure on topographical and geotechnical work for the proposed A477 Sageston-Redbeth bypass was incurred as follows:

Year £
1971–72 3,400
1972–73 3,169
1988–89 2,000
1989–90 26,834
1990–91 8,881
1991–92 81,042
1992–93 23,545
1993–94 25,055
Total 1173,926
1 Includes £58,369 for contractors' work.

Estimated expenditure still to be incurred on such survey work is as follows:

Year £
1994–95 120,000
1995–96 8,000
Total 1128,000)
1 Includes estimate of £83,000 for contractors' work.
